| import logging |
| import signal |
| import time |
| import unittest |
|
|
| import torch |
| from torch import nn |
|
|
| from fairseq.distributed import DistributedTimeoutWrapper |
|
|
|
|
| class ModuleWithDelay(nn.Module): |
| def __init__(self, delay): |
| super().__init__() |
| self.delay = delay |
|
|
| def forward(self, x): |
| time.sleep(self.delay) |
| return x |
|
|
|
|
| class TestDistributedTimeoutWrapper(unittest.TestCase): |
| def setUp(self): |
| logging.disable(logging.CRITICAL) |
|
|
| def tearDown(self): |
| logging.disable(logging.NOTSET) |
|
|
| def test_no_timeout(self): |
| module = DistributedTimeoutWrapper(ModuleWithDelay(1), 0, signal.SIGINT) |
| module(torch.rand(5)) |
| module.stop_timeout() |
|
|
| def test_timeout_safe(self): |
| module = DistributedTimeoutWrapper(ModuleWithDelay(1), 10, signal.SIGINT) |
| module(torch.rand(5)) |
| module.stop_timeout() |
|
|
| def test_timeout_killed(self): |
| with self.assertRaises(KeyboardInterrupt): |
| module = DistributedTimeoutWrapper(ModuleWithDelay(5), 1, signal.SIGINT) |
| module(torch.rand(5)) |
| module.stop_timeout() |
|
|
|
|
| if __name__ == "__main__": |
| unittest.main() |
